Sing Sistah Sing! (Andrea Baker)
By Louise Rodgers | Published on Tuesday 21 August 2018
Andrea Baker seized my attention and didn’t let go for an entire hour! She sang everything from Wagner to Gospel and had complete, transfixing command of each genre; at no point did she sound like an opera star doing Disco, rather she transformed into a Disco diva. This was an informative celebration of female African/American singers through the ages and not only was I educated, but I also had a damn good time! An international opera singer, her acting and performance were outstanding, particularly in ‘Women be wise’ and ‘Habanera’, though what really stirred my soul was to hear her singing Spirituals; but then within a few songs she became a frolicsome minx! What a gal!
Assembly Rooms, until 26 Aug.
